Buffalo is a city of New York that lies along the Niagara Frontier. It is the 2nd largest city of the state, having a metro area population of about 1.2 million. It is also Western New York’s economic and cultural center. As a previous bustling industrial area, it currently houses renowned art galleries, world-famous architecture, internationally recognized universities and diverse entertainment. It is also increasingly gaining popularity as one of the most hospitable cities in America, following its award as the 3rd cleanest city. It was twice awarded the “All-America City Award” and USA Today recognized it as the “City with a Heart”.
